Cohen & Steers Tax-Advantaged Preferred Securities and Income Fund Common Shares of Beneficial Interest (PTA) trades at $19.39 as of 2026-04-29, registering a 0.67% gain in recent trading. As a closed-end fund focused on tax-advantaged preferred securities and income generation, PTA’s performance is closely linked to demand for yield-focused, tax-efficient assets, alongside broader trends in fixed income markets.
